I played the Destiny beta with a couple friends. After we hit the then-current level cap of 8, one of my friends asked "So is that a basic summary of the game? I don't think I'll get it if it's only as deep as this was". I told him "It's a beta, they never show off their best hand until the full release".
I was wrong. Dead wrong.
There's no variety in any of the PvE content aside from environments and what the enemies look like. Upgrading your weapons (back when I played) was completely terrible, and you could spend an hour on a Strike or in any other activity and get f**k all to show for your effort. It was worse in (the terribly unbalanced) PvP. You could carry the team practically by yourself, only to win nothing while the guy in last place with no kills and 30 deaths wins a purple gun.
Terrible loot system, terrible storytelling, terrible mission design, no social features in a socially-based game... That game baffles me, and I often wonder how Bungie actually got away with making such a product and charging actual money for it.
